摘  要:Dependability analysis of nuclear power plants information and control systems is an important but challenging task. There are several techniques that can be applied for safety and dependability assessments. All of them have limitations and can't be easily applied in most cases. Sometimes combined usage of different methods is the most appropriate solution. In this paper we consider techniques of dependability assessment and achievement developed and used by research-and-production corporation "Radiy". The elements of the assessment methodology are briefly described.
